Bedroom Farce

Friday, April 2nd, 2010

After a successful run at The Rose Theatre in Kingston, Alan Ayckbourn’s Bedroom Farce transfers to London’s West End. Theatre tickets are on sale for the production, now at The Duke of York’s Theatre in London.

Direction is by Peter Hall and the show stars Jenny Seagrove, David Horovitch, Daniel Betts, Rachel Pickup and Finty Willliams. Other cast members include Orlando Seale, Tony Gardner and Sara Crowe.

Bedroom Farce, written in 1975, is a sophisticated comedy centering on the lives of four couples of differing generations. The action takes place in three of the couples’ bedrooms over the course of a night and into the following morning. Delia and Ernest, the oldest couple, are celebrating their wedding anniversary and preparing to go out for a meal. Meanwhile the youngest couple, Malcolm and Kate, are getting ready for their housewarming party. Invited to the party are the other two couples – Susannah and Trevor, and Jan and Nick. What ensues is an entanglement of arguments and crossed relationships that make for an extremely face paced and quick-witted comedy. The show premiered in 1978 at The Prince of Wales Theatre, also directed by Peter Hall. It has since been revived on the West End in 2002 starring June Whitfield and Richard Briers and off Broadway in 2008 by The Actors Company Theatre.

The show has been designed by Simon Higlett, with lighting by Peter Mumford, sound by Gregory Clarke and costumes by Mia Flodquist and Mark Bouman.
